Conveyor control board replacements are direct replacement control boards and drop-in modules for conveyor drives, PLCs, and motor controllers. In Canada, demand for these replacement boards has grown as manufacturers and material-handling operators prioritize rapid swap-outs to minimize downtime, maintain continuous production, and meet Industry 4.0 connectivity needs. This category includes OEM and compatible boards optimized for quick installation, with support for modern communication standards such as EtherNet/IP and Modbus, plus common industrial protocols like Profinet and CANopen. Canadian buyers tend to prefer solutions that combine proven reliability, local technical support, energy efficiency, and compliance with national and international safety standards. That preference is driven by the need to reduce mean time to repair, maintain supply chain resilience, and integrate retrofits into existing automation systems without long lead times.

Research and evidence behind replacement control boards
Industry studies, peer-reviewed research, and manufacturer case studies consistently show that modular replacement control boards and standardized communication protocols deliver measurable benefits for conveyor systems. These benefits include lower downtime, faster maintenance cycles, improved interoperability, and energy savings when variable-frequency drives and modern motor control strategies are used. For contractors and production managers new to the topic, the most relevant findings come from applied manufacturing research and industry white papers that focus on reliability engineering, predictive maintenance, and digital integration.
Reduced repair time and downtime: case studies and reliability engineering reports often show substantial reductions in mean time to repair when direct replacement boards and drop-in modules are used, with many operations reporting reductions in repair time by 30 percent or more.
Predictive maintenance and diagnostics: research on condition-based monitoring indicates that boards with built-in diagnostics and support for common fieldbus and Ethernet protocols improve fault detection and allow earlier intervention, lowering unplanned outages.
Energy and process efficiency: studies on variable-frequency drives and modern motor controllers report energy savings and smoother torque control, with application-dependent reductions in energy use often ranging from 10 percent to 40 percent when compared with older fixed-speed or less-optimized controls.
Interoperability benefits: industry publications and interoperability tests show that adherence to open communication standards such as EtherNet/IP and Modbus simplifies system integration, reduces custom engineering, and shortens commissioning time.
Compliance and safety: research and standards guidance indicate that using properly certified replacement boards helps maintain regulatory compliance and reduces safety risk when installations follow manufacturer and national safety guidelines.
